public class SignGenerateUtils {
private static final String ACCESS_KEY = "ACCESS_KEY";
private static final String SECRET_KEY = "SECRET_KEY";
public static void main(String[] args) {
// String timestamp = System.currentTimeMillis() + "";
String timestamp = "1592469343750";
String requestBody = "";
signGenerate(ACCESS_KEY, SECRET_KEY, timestamp, requestBody);
}
private static void signGenerate(String accessKey, String secretKey, String timestamp, String requestBody) {
String rawValue = timestamp + "";
if (StringUtils.isNotEmpty(requestBody)) {
rawValue = rawValue + "$" + requestBody;
}
System.out.println("accessKey: " + accessKey);
System.out.println("secretKey: " + secretKey);
System.out.println("timestamp: " + timestamp);
System.out.println("sign: " + buildSign(secretKey, rawValue));
System.out.println("requestBody: " + requestBody);
System.out.println("rawValue: " + rawValue);
}
/**
* get sign
*
* @param secretKey
* @param rawValue
* @return
*/
private static String buildSign(String secretKey, String rawValue) {
Mac sha256_HMAC = null;
try {
sha256_HMAC = Mac.getInstance("HmacSHA256");
SecretKeySpec secret_key = new SecretKeySpec(secretKey.getBytes(), "HmacSHA256");
sha256_HMAC.init(secret_key);
try {
return URLEncoder.encode(Base64.getEncoder().encodeToString(sha256_HMAC.doFinal(rawValue.getBytes(StandardCharsets.UTF_8))),"UTF-8");
} catch (UnsupportedEncodingException e) {
e.printStackTrace();
}
} catch (NoSuchAlgorithmException | InvalidKeyException e) {
e.printStackTrace();
}
return null;
}
}
